Q: Is 113,374,474 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 113,374,474 is a composite number.

Why is 113,374,474 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 113,374,474 can be evenly divided by 1 2 131 262 432,727 865,454 56,687,237 and 113,374,474, with no remainder.

Since 113,374,474 cannot be divided by just 1 and 113,374,474, it is a composite number.
